โข Introduction to Next-Generation Sequencing (NGS): Overview, history, and applications of NGS technologies.
โข Genomics and Transcriptomics Analysis: Techniques for analyzing genomic and transcriptomic data, including variant calling, structural variation detection, and RNA-seq data analysis.
โข Epigenomics and ChIP-seq Analysis: Techniques for analyzing epigenomic data, including chromatin immunoprecipitation sequencing (ChIP-seq) data analysis.
โข Metagenomics and Microbiome Analysis: Techniques for analyzing metagenomic and microbiome data, including taxonomic classification, functional annotation, and community profiling.
โข Population Genetics and Phylogenomics: Techniques for analyzing population genetics and phylogenomics data, including principal component analysis (PCA), admixture analysis, and phylogenetic tree construction.
โข Data Management and Visualization: Techniques for managing and visualizing large-scale NGS data, including data wrangling, quality control, and data visualization.
โข Statistical Analysis and Machine Learning: Techniques for statistical analysis and machine learning in NGS data, including hypothesis testing, regression analysis, and machine learning algorithms.
โข Cloud Computing and High-Performance Computing: Techniques for using cloud computing and high-performance computing resources for NGS data analysis, including Amazon Web Services (AWS), Google Cloud Platform (GCP), and the Open Science Grid (OSG).
โข Bioinformatics Workflow Management: Techniques for managing bioinformatics workflows, including containerization, orchestration, and job scheduling.
